Which substances are moved from the glomerulus into the tubule due to hydrostatic pressure?

Answer: water and other small molecules

Explanation: the walls of the glomerulus is semipermeable permitting only the passage of water and other small molecules like, mineral salts, amino acids, glucose, urea. Large molecules like plasma protein, Platelets does not pass through the membrane.

In what main way is separating the components of a mixture different from separating the components of a compound?

Explanation:

Compounds are the species in which all the components react chemically to form a molecule which has a different property from the constituting elements.

On the other hand, mixture are the species in which the components do not react chemically and the original properties of the components are not lost.

<u>Thus, separation of the mixture into its components can be done by the physical means while separation of the compound into its components can be only possible by the chemical means.</u>
